About FRESH PACIFIC OYSTERS
FRESH PACIFIC OYSTERS is a low-calorie food with 80 calories per 100-gram serving. Its primary macronutrient source is protein, providing 9.7g of protein, 5.3g of carbohydrates, and 2.2g of fat. This food belongs to the Fish & Seafood category.

Calorie Breakdown
At 80 calories per 100 grams, FRESH PACIFIC OYSTERS gets 49% of its calories from protein, 27% from carbohydrates, and 25% from fat. This is lower than most foods and comparable to fruits and vegetables.
